I'm wondering if the heal bonus from might affects the strength of endurance drain for either spells or weapons. Lets say I have a weapon that drains 20% of the damage done. With 20 might, lets say that with modifiers my damage is now 35. 20% of 30 is 6. Will my weapon now drain 7 bonus endurance? 

I'm also curious if potions and talents like potent potions (25% potion strength / duration) benefit from might + intelligence for their strength and duration. 

I don't know if the bonuses from attributes affects enchantments like drain, potions and so on. Are the attributes global in this regard or are potions and enchantments not included in these bonuses?

This is a good question. If the damage is solely based on the calculation of the hit that caused it, then Might would affect the total damage (and thus the drain), but if they're considered two separate events, then you're basically asking if the drain part will double dip into the might pool, doing base damage calculated according to the (might boosted) base damage and then having that drain also get boosted by might again.

Pretty easy to test IMO.

Potions are based on Int but also Survival. Not might, though, IIRC. Surely if I'm wrong someone will have their pedantic senses tingling and correct me.
